The Primary Function: Food Preservation

At its core, a refrigerator is used for maintaining a low-temperature environment that inhibits the growth of bacteria, yeast, and mold. These microorganisms are responsible for food spoilage, leading to unpleasant odors, tastes, and potential health risks. By slowing down their metabolic processes, refrigeration significantly extends the shelf life of perishable items such as:

  • Dairy products (milk, cheese, yogurt)
  • Meat and poultry
  • Fish and seafood
  • Fruits and vegetables
  • Cooked leftovers

The consistent cold temperature, typically between 35-45°F (1.7-7.2°C), ensures that these foods remain safe and palatable for longer periods. This is crucial in reducing food waste and ensuring access to a consistent supply of fresh ingredients. [See also: Understanding Food Expiration Dates]

Beyond Basic Cooling: Advanced Features and Uses

Modern refrigerators offer a range of advanced features that expand their functionality beyond basic cooling. These features cater to specific needs and preferences, enhancing convenience and efficiency:

Temperature Zones

Many refrigerators incorporate specialized temperature zones designed for specific types of food. For example:

  • Crisper drawers: These drawers maintain higher humidity levels, ideal for storing fruits and vegetables, preventing them from drying out and preserving their freshness.
  • Deli drawers: These drawers often have slightly lower temperatures, perfect for storing deli meats, cheeses, and other cured products.
  • Meat drawers: Similar to deli drawers, these maintain a low temperature for optimal meat preservation.

Freezer Compartments

While the refrigerator section focuses on short-term preservation, the freezer compartment provides long-term storage for foods. Freezing temperatures (below 0°F or -18°C) effectively halt microbial growth and enzymatic activity, allowing foods to be stored for months without significant degradation in quality. This is particularly useful for:

  • Storing large quantities of meat and poultry
  • Preserving seasonal fruits and vegetables
  • Storing pre-prepared meals and leftovers
  • Making and storing ice cream and other frozen desserts

The Historical Significance of Refrigeration

The concept of refrigeration dates back to ancient times, with early civilizations using methods such as storing food in ice houses or cellars to keep it cool. However, the development of mechanical refrigeration in the 19th century revolutionized food preservation. The first commercially successful refrigerator was invented by Carl von Linde in 1876, paving the way for the widespread adoption of refrigerators in homes and businesses.

The introduction of refrigerators had a profound impact on society. It allowed for the transportation and storage of perishable goods over long distances, expanding access to a wider variety of foods. It also reduced the incidence of foodborne illnesses, improving public health and well-being. Before widespread refrigeration, food spoilage was a significant problem, leading to illness and even death. Refrigeration dramatically reduced these risks.

Refrigeration in Commercial Settings

While primarily associated with residential use, refrigerators are used for a wide range of commercial applications. Restaurants, grocery stores, hospitals, and laboratories all rely on refrigeration to preserve food, medications, and other perishable items.

Restaurants and Food Service

Restaurants use large-scale refrigeration systems to store ingredients, prepared foods, and beverages. Walk-in coolers and freezers are essential for maintaining a consistent supply of fresh ingredients and ensuring food safety. Refrigeration is also crucial for displaying and serving chilled foods, such as salads, desserts, and drinks.

Grocery Stores

Grocery stores rely heavily on refrigeration to display and store a wide variety of perishable goods. Refrigerated display cases are used to showcase dairy products, meat, seafood, produce, and other chilled items. Large walk-in coolers and freezers are used to store bulk quantities of these products, ensuring a constant supply for customers.

Hospitals and Healthcare Facilities

Hospitals use refrigeration to store medications, vaccines, blood products, and other medical supplies that require precise temperature control. Refrigerators in hospitals are often equipped with sophisticated monitoring systems to ensure that the temperature remains within the required range, preventing spoilage and ensuring the efficacy of these critical items.

Laboratories and Research Facilities

Laboratories use specialized refrigerators and freezers to store biological samples, chemicals, and other materials that require low temperatures. These refrigerators often have precise temperature control and monitoring systems to ensure the integrity of the stored samples. Ultra-low temperature freezers are used to store samples at extremely low temperatures (e.g., -80°C or -112°F) for long-term preservation.

The Environmental Impact of Refrigeration

While refrigerators are used for essential purposes, they also have an environmental impact. Refrigerators consume energy, contributing to greenhouse gas emissions. The refrigerants used in older refrigerators can also deplete the ozone layer and contribute to global warming. Modern refrigerators are designed to be more energy-efficient and use environmentally friendly refrigerants, reducing their environmental footprint. [See also: Sustainable Refrigeration Practices]

To minimize the environmental impact of refrigeration, it is important to choose energy-efficient models and dispose of old refrigerators properly. Energy-efficient refrigerators use less electricity, reducing greenhouse gas emissions. Proper disposal ensures that refrigerants are recovered and recycled, preventing them from being released into the atmosphere.
